1. Bristle Materials
The essence of efficient massive automobile sanitation hinges on the choice of the proper bristle materials. It’s not merely a superficial selection, however a basic choice that dictates the effectiveness and security of all the washing course of. The bristles are the direct interface between the instrument and the precious belongings, and their traits decide whether or not the cleansing operation protects or degrades the automobile’s end.
-
Nylon Bristles: The Workhorse
Nylon presents a steadiness of sturdiness and gentleness, ideally suited for tackling common grime on painted surfaces. Its resistance to chemical substances and abrasion ensures long-term reliability, even with frequent use and publicity to harsh detergents. Think about a fleet supervisor, answerable for dozens of automobiles, selecting nylon bristles for his or her confirmed cost-effectiveness and minimal danger of harm to the corporate’s belongings. Their sturdiness is a long run funding in opposition to put on and tear.
-
Boar’s Hair Bristles: The Mild Contact
For automobiles with notably delicate finishes, or these subjected to frequent waxing, boar’s hair bristles provide a softer various. Their pure flexibility and tremendous suggestions reduce the chance of scratching, making certain the integrity of the paint is maintained. Image a classic truck proprietor, meticulously preserving the unique situation of their prized possession, choosing boar’s hair bristles to safeguard in opposition to swirl marks and imperfections.
-
Polypropylene Bristles: The Heavy-Obligation Resolution
In eventualities involving persistent grime, mud, or industrial residue, polypropylene bristles present the required aggressiveness to carry contaminants successfully. Their inherent stiffness and resistance to bending enable for thorough cleansing of wheels, undercarriages, and different closely dirty areas. Envision a building companys fleet, continually uncovered to harsh circumstances, requiring the strong cleansing energy of polypropylene bristles to keep up operational readiness.
-
Foam Bristles: The Delicate Software
Foam bristles have a gentle contact and are perfect for distributing cleansing brokers evenly with out scratching. They’re most well-liked by operators who worth a streak-free end with the correct amount of friction and cleansing energy. They apply a steadiness of cleansing energy with minimal harm.

Tip 1: Prioritize Pre-Soaking Earlier than the bristles make contact, saturate the automobile’s floor with a devoted pre-soak answer. This important step loosens cussed grime and dirt, minimizing the chance of scratching in the course of the subsequent washing part. An skilled fleet supervisor, overseeing a big trucking operation within the Midwest, found the transformative energy of pre-soaking after switching from a conventional wash-only strategy. The outcome: a noticeable discount in swirl marks and a major enchancment in general cleanliness. The act of presaking lays the inspiration for all the cleaning course of.
Tip 2: Embrace the Two-Bucket Technique A single bucket of soapy water shortly turns into a contaminated soup of grime and grit, negating the advantages of the cleansing agent. Make use of the two-bucket methodology: one bucket for soapy water, the opposite for rinsing. Dip the comb into the soapy water, clear a bit of the automobile, rinse the comb totally within the rinse bucket, and repeat. A meticulous detailer, famend for the flawless finishes he achieved on high-end automobiles, swore by this methodology. His rationale: stopping cross-contamination is paramount to reaching a scratch-free end.
Tip 3: Grasp the Artwork of Directional Washing Washing in a constant path, usually from prime to backside, prevents the redistribution of grime and dirt. Overlapping strokes guarantee uniform protection and reduce the chance of missed spots. A seasoned bus driver, answerable for sustaining the looks of his automobile, instinctively adopted this method, observing that it resulted in a cleaner, extra uniform end. His recommendation: visualize the trail of the grime and information it downwards, away from the cleaned space.
Tip 4: Put money into Devoted Wheel and Tire Brushes Wheels and tires usually harbor essentially the most cussed contaminants, together with brake mud, highway tar, and grease. Using a separate set of brushes, particularly designed for these surfaces, prevents the switch of those contaminants to the remainder of the automobile. A meticulous mechanic, devoted to sustaining the cleanliness of his personal truck, insisted on utilizing separate brushes for wheels and tires. His reasoning: cross-contamination is a cardinal sin in automobile upkeep.
Tip 5: Harness the Energy of Microfiber Microfiber cloths are indispensable for drying and sprucing. Their ultra-fine fibers gently carry water and particles, leaving a streak-free end. Knowledgeable detailer, tasked with getting ready automobiles for concours competitions, relied solely on microfiber cloths. His method: pat the floor dry, quite than wiping, to attenuate the chance of scratching.
Tip 6: Keep Your Gear: Cleansing instruments are usually not disposable gadgets. Rinse them totally after every use to take away collected grime and particles. Retailer them in a clear, dry place to stop mildew and deterioration. A proactive upkeep strategy will considerably lengthen the lifespan of implements.
